Aerobrake is a MFD for Orbiter that can calculate the flight path of a space ship inside a planet's atmosphere. It can be used for aerobraking/aerocapture maneuvers, skip reentry, ballistic reentry and many other complex aerodynamic maneuvers.
Base sync MFD was started by Jarmo Nikkanen as an integrated part of Interplanetary MFD. Jarmonik detached it from the larger MFD and release the source code to the community for further use. Gregorio Piccoli added the lift and drag calculations creating the AerobrakeMFD as an independent MFD.
